Output 63df409f3cfaf70b621c5f44b7deebe5e8997d7e841bfe830fe10f7a51efdd08:65

value
80939
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93dc58b305d222e1acdfac8da2ac5a750bd55e28 OP_EQUAL
address
3FAqDgfq8sKLGA84FdVJL5Jjn16Ec54ZEZ
transaction
63df409f3cfaf70b621c5f44b7deebe5e8997d7e841bfe830fe10f7a51efdd08
confirmations
216825
spent
true